Three floors of books for all ages nestled in an historic building on Hudson's historic Main Street. Knowledgeable staff can help with any request. Special orders welcome. The Learned Owl celebrated it's 41st year in October, 2009. Ruby, the Bookshop Dog celebrates her 8th birthday on October 31st.

A destination bookstore

The Learned Owl is a treat every time you have the good fortune to visit. Located on the beautiful and historic Main street corridor of Hudson, OH, it's setting alone invites you in.

Inside is what bookstores are meant to be, warm and welcoming, charming with a sense of history. The selection is extensive and compelling, with displays that entice you to linger and look. It's a very hard store to visit if you are rushed for time as minutes quickly slip by while you peruse the new releases, get lost in a cookbook or get dazzled by the children's section (my personal favorite). Ordering an out of stock book is a breeze and more than once I have spotted some great titles that sat on the "for pick-up" shelves behind the register.

The staff is always friendly and wanting to find you just the right book, their knowledge is extensive and informative.

I'm certain that after one visit, you will become a "regular".
